“How’s Religious Education (RE) going?” I get this question a lot, and it’s a tough one to answer.

On the one hand, it’s been a wonderful couple of months with our Youth Group. I know you all know this already, but the Youth of UUCE are caring, smart, fascinating people and it’s a joy to get to spend time with them during RE Classes. Since we started meeting every other week again, they have spent time playing games and getting to know each other, hearing from guest speakers, talking about self-care strategies, and choosing our community’s Share the Plate partners every other month. They seem to get a lot out of having a shared space to check in about each others’ lives. This coming Sunday, they’ll be venturing outdoors to pick up litter along our stretch of Highland Ave – we are truly lucky to have kids like this taking care of our community. 

On the other hand, we have been missing our Littles! Since RE started back up again at the end of September, we have only had one student show up for our 11 and under class. We love and miss our younger community members and hope to have them back in class soon! We have some awesome class ideas in the hopper and are ready for them to join us whenever they are back.

It’s been a little bit of a mixed bag, but we are excited and ready for all of our kids and youth – whenever they’re ready for us!
